简易手机站专业做企业活动的趴网站
2026/5/21 18:45:21 网站建设 项目流程
简易手机站,专业做企业活动的趴网站,深圳网站制作公司兴田德润放心,河南郑州学了很多年技术#xff0c;我一直以为#xff1a; 线程、JVM、微服务、服务治理#xff0c;是一堆互不相关的知识。直到我把它们放在同一条时间线上#xff0c;才意识到#xff1a; 它们本质上解决的是同一个问题#xff0c;只是规模不断扩大。一、所有系统问题的起点我一直以为线程、JVM、微服务、服务治理是一堆互不相关的知识。直到我把它们放在同一条时间线上才意识到它们本质上解决的是同一个问题只是规模不断扩大。一、所有系统问题的起点CPU 是有限的一切故事都从一个最朴素的事实开始CPU 是有限的但任务是无限的。于是操作系统必须解决一个问题谁先执行谁等一等谁被中断谁被恢复这就是——线程调度的起点。二、第一层抽象线程调度单机时代在最早的系统中一个进程多个线程操作系统调度线程运行这时系统关心的是时间片上下文切换锁阻塞 / 唤醒也就是我们熟悉的ThreadRunnablesynchronizedwait / notify这是系统最底层的调度模型。三、第二层抽象进程隔离稳定性问题出现当系统复杂之后问题来了一个线程死锁一个模块 OOM一个 bug 崩溃结果是整个进程一起挂于是操作系统引入了进程Process特点内存隔离崩溃不影响其他进程调度单位从线程 → 进程这一步对应到今天OS工程世界进程JVM 实例线程请求调度线程池四、第三层抽象多进程协作系统变大当一个进程扛不住业务时请求多逻辑复杂模块耦合人类做了一个非常自然的决定拆进程于是出现了多个 JVM不同模块独立运行进程之间通信这一步本质是单机系统 → 多进程系统在 Android 里体现为多进程 AppBinder 通信在后端里体现为多服务HTTP / RPC五、第四层抽象网络化微服务诞生当系统继续变大时一个问题出现了一台机器不够了。于是进程开始分布到不同机器上。此时系统演化为单机多进程 ↓ 多机多进程这就是微服务的诞生你会发现操作系统微服务进程服务线程请求IPCRPC调度负载均衡内存隔离服务隔离微服务本质是“网络版的进程模型”六、为什么微服务一定会变复杂因为你把原本由操作系统负责的事自己接管了。原来 OS 负责调度通信容错隔离现在变成注册中心负载均衡超时重试熔断降级链路追踪一句话总结微服务 把操作系统的复杂度搬到了业务层七、服务治理其实就是“分布式调度系统”当服务多了以后你会发现哪个服务慢谁在拖后腿要不要重试要不要限流要不要熔断这时你做的事本质上是在网络层实现一套“调度系统”这和操作系统的调度器一模一样只是对象从线程变成了服务。八、一条完整的系统演化路径核心图线程调度 ↓ 进程隔离 ↓ 多进程通信 ↓ 网络通信 ↓ 微服务 ↓ 服务治理你会发现系统从来没有“跳跃”只是不断在同一问题上扩大规模。九、为什么“懂系统的人”能走得更远因为他们不迷信框架不纠结技术选型知道复杂度从哪来知道瓶颈一定会出现在哪他们关心的不是用什么框架而是系统在什么规模下会失控十、写在最后你现在站在什么位置如果你能读懂这篇文章你已经完成了一次重要跃迁从「写代码的人」到「理解系统的人」你开始明白微服务不是银弹架构不是炫技技术演进是有逻辑的这一步比学会任何框架都重要。最后一句话送给你线程调度解决的是“如何执行”服务治理解决的是“如何协作”而真正厉害的人能看懂它们是一件事。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询